Abstract

Embodiments disclosed herein propose a precision spray pumping system including a positive displacement pump in fluid communication with at least one spray nozzle. The positive displacement pump includes a displaceable member, and displacement of the displaceable member corresponds to a pumping cycle of the positive displacement pump. A controller is in communication with the positive displacement pump. The controller is operable to apply an actuation parameter to direct a displacement of the displaceable member and is also operable to receive an indication of an actual position of the displaceable member. The controller is further operable to compare a predetermined actuation parameter associated with an expected displacement of the displaceable member to a measured actuation parameter associated with the actual position of the displaceable member.

Claims (29)

1. A precision pumping system for delivering a spray of skin treatment solution, comprising:

at least one nozzle configured to emit a spray of a skin treatment solution;

a positive displacement pump in fluid communication with the at least one spray nozzle, the positive displacement pump comprising a displaceable member, displacement of the displaceable member corresponding to a pumping cycle of the positive displacement pump;

a controller in communication with the positive displacement pump, the controller being operable to apply a predetermined actuation parameter to direct an expected displacement of the displaceable member and being further operable to receive an indication of an actual position of the displaceable member;

a flag coupled to the displaceable member; and

a position sensor operable to detect the flag;

wherein the controller is further operable to compare the predetermined actuation parameter associated with the expected displacement of the displaceable member to a measured actuation parameter associated with the actual displacement of the displaceable member.

2. The system of claim 1 , wherein the predetermined actuation parameter is associated with steps of a stepper motor.

3. The system of claim 1 , wherein the predetermined actuation parameter is associated with electrical power applied for a period of time to a linear actuator.

4. The system of claim 3 , wherein the linear actuator comprises a motor.

5. The system of claim 1 , wherein the positive displacement pump comprises a piston pump and the displaceable member comprises a piston.

6. The system of claim 5 , further comprising a linear actuator operable to displace the piston.

7. The system of claim 6 , wherein the linear actuator comprises a motor.

8. The system of claim 7 , wherein the motor comprises a stepper motor.

9. The system of claim 1 , further comprising a linear actuator operable to direct motion of a lead screw, the lead screw having a piston coupled to a first end and the flag coupled to an opposite end, the detection of the flag corresponding to the actual position of the displaceable member.

10. The system of claim 9 , further comprising a mounting bracket defining a guide slot constraining a linear motion of the flag.

11. The system of claim 1 , wherein the position sensor comprises an arm and displacement of the arm by the flag generates an electrical signal associated with the actual position of the displaceable member.

12. The system of claim 1 , wherein the positive displacement pump delivers the skin treatment solution to the at least one spray nozzle.

13. A precision sprayer system for spraying a skin treatment solution, comprising:

a piston pump comprising a piston and a linear actuator, the linear actuator operable to displace the piston during a pumping cycle of the piston pump;

a position sensor operable to detect a flag coupled to the piston, detection of the flag corresponding to a known position of the piston;

a controller in communication with the linear actuator, the controller being operable to apply an actuation parameter to direct a displacement of the piston and being further operable to receive a signal from the position sensor upon detection of the flag;

at least one sprayer nozzle receiving a skin treatment solution from the piston pump; and

wherein the controller is further operable to compare a predetermined actuation parameter associated with an expected displacement of the piston to a measured actuation parameter associated with an actual position of the piston.

14. The system of claim 13 , wherein the linear actuator comprises a stepper motor and the actuation parameter is associated with steps of the stepper motor.

15. The system of claim 14 , wherein the linear actuator comprises a motor and the actuation parameter is associated with a current for a period of time received by motor.

16. The system of claim 13 , further comprising a mounting bracket defining a guide slot constraining a linear motion of the flag.

17. The system of claim 13 , wherein the position sensor comprises an arm and displacement of the arm by the flag generates an electrical signal associated with the actual position of the piston.

18. The system of claim 13 , wherein the skin treatment solution is spray tanning solution.
